Set within Great Yarmouth, Norfolk, this charming caravan is situated within the Caister Holiday Park, offering a modern interior and direct access to the stunning beach at Caister-on-Sea. Accommodating up to eight guests, the caravan features three bedrooms, making it an ideal choice for families or groups looking for a seaside getaway. The property is equipped with a variety of amenities, including double glazing and blow air heating, ensuring a comfortable stay throughout the year.
The well-appointed kitchen boasts a full-sized oven and hob, an extractor fan, a refrigerator with a freezer compartment, and a microwave, making meal preparation convenient for guests. The lounge area is designed for relaxation, complete with a TV/DVD player, Freeview, a gas fire, and a dining area. Additionally, there is a double sofa bed available for extra sleeping arrangements. The sleeping accommodations include one bedroom with a double bed, and two bedrooms each with two single beds, catering to diverse needs.
Guests will also find a family shower room equipped with a wash basin and toilet, alongside a separate washroom for added convenience. The caravan features a gated decking area with outdoor furniture, perfect for enjoying the fresh air and scenic surroundings. While linen and towels are not included, there are options for additional services, such as linen packages, early check-in, and late check-out, available upon request. It's important to note that the property is not dog-friendly and does not offer WiFi.
Policies for booking highlight that contractors and sign-written vehicles are not permitted, and restrictions apply for all-male or all-female groups of three or more unless they are immediate family or couples. The lead booker must be at least 21 years old, with one guest over 21 required for the stay.
